Sadly, two months later, Mr. Zampa passed away. In his memory, the California.State Legislature voted unanimously to name the bridge after this rugged ironworker; the Alfred Zampa MemorialBridge is the first major structure named in honor of a working man;and WHEREAS, the Alfred Zampa Memorial Bridge is the first suspension bridge built in America in nearly 30 years; it's towers stand 4400 feet above water and 300 feet below.
